Usage Note
Fenómeno is stressed on the second syllable (fe-NÓ-me-no), as the written accent shows. Colloquially in Spain it is used as an exclamation or adjective meaning 'fantastic' (¡fenómeno!, ¡estás fenómeno!), a usage that can surprise learners who expect only the scientific meaning. The plural fenómenos is regular.
